Transaction 5870cae331d30af11385dc7dd076941263d1e4216c32e842c903e88d1e1a45f9

100 Input
1 Outputs
  • 5870cae331d30af11385dc7dd076941263d1e4216c32e842c903e88d1e1a45f9:0
  • value  245070250
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h